Kforce's client, a large professional services organization, is seeking two experienced Senior Billing Specialists to join its growing Billing team in Tampa, FL. This role is responsible for managing the full billing lifecycle, partnering closely with internal stakeholders to ensure accurate, timely, and complaint-invoicing. The ideal candidate will possess a strong background in legal billing, a thorough understanding of attorney billing workflows, and experience in a fast-paced, high-volume environment. Key Responsibilities:
- Manage the complete billing cycle for assigned business units and professionals
- Prepare, review, and process pre-bills and final invoices
- Work directly with stakeholders to review billing narratives, time entries, and billing requirements
- Ensure compliance with billing guidelines, fee arrangements, and engagement terms
- Research and resolve billing discrepancies, adjustments, and inquiries
- Maintain accurate billing records and support month-end deadlines
- Collaborate with Accounts Receivable and Finance teams to support revenue cycle objectives
- Monitor billing activity and recommend process improvements to enhance efficiency and accuracy
- Generate and analyze billing reports as needed
- Minimum 5 years of billing experience overall
- At least 2-3 years specifically in legal billing
- Strong legal billing experience required
- Strong Excel proficiency
- Microsoft Office Suite proficiency
- Attorney billing workflows
- Pre-bill review processes
- Legal billing cycles
- Billing guidelines
- Alternative fee arrangements
- Complex billing environments
- Advanced proficiency in Microsoft Excel and the Microsoft Office Suite
- Strong analytical, organizational, and problem-solving skills
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ills
- Ability to prioritize multiple deadlines while maintaining exceptional attention to detail
- Experience with: Aderant; Elite 3E
- Exposure to additional ERP or legal billing systems such as: ProLaw; Oracle; SAP; Intapp
